I just used 3m tape. I might betalink it one of these days. I put the tape on the bumper where I thought it needed it and sprayed it with a solution of dish detergent and water so I could maneuver it. I then pressed it into place and held it until the water evaporated.Then it was stuck on pretty good. I doubled up the tape on the sides so it adhered to the lip. I might tape up the bumper then use betalink so I can get it off if I need to. I dont know where zoeb gets them but the fitment was very good.
